The Role of DevOps in Accelerating Digital Transformation

Table of Contents

In today’s technology-driven, fast-paced world, business digital transformation is no longer an option, but a necessity to remain relevant. As businesses respond to changing market conditions, evolving customer expectations, and technological shifts, one practice that comes into play in ensuring that this becomes possible is DevOps integration. Integrating DevOps practices not only accelerates the software development process but also hastens a broader business digital transformation, an essential process across all sectors.

In this blog, we will discuss how DevOps consulting companies and automation tools contribute to digital transformation services, agility, efficiency, and innovation.

As we all know DevOps is a collection of practices that unite software development (Dev) and IT operations (Ops) for continuous delivery, integration, and collaboration. It promotes a culture that fosters team collaboration, breaking silos, while improving the quality of software and streamlining work processes.

The increasing demand for faster software delivery, improved collaboration, and streamlined operations has fueled the rise of DevOps consulting firms. These specialized firms bridge the gap between development and operations teams, helping organizations adopt DevOps practices that enhance efficiency and scalability.

Here are the key benefits of DevOps consulting firms:

To start with, DevOps identifies bottlenecks and increases operational efficiency while building a solid digital structure, allowing rapid deployment and innovation.

The Role of DevOps in Digital Transformation Services

The DevOps practice has been the top enabler in achieving digital transformation. Here’s how:

  1. Faster Time to Market: Delivering software on time along with updates has become paramount in today’s highly competitive business environment. The traditional waterfall model for software development is slow and often prone to delay because of the fragmented nature of the processes involved. DevOps in digital transformation automates many of these fragmented processes from development and testing to deployment and accelerates the entire software lifecycle. This allows businesses to introduce new features and products faster, thus quickly responding to market changes. Agility becomes a need when a business is at the frontline of a digital transformation, experimenting, iterating, and innovating in real time.
  2. Continuous Integration and Delivery (CI/CD): Continuous integration and continuous delivery are the heart of today’s software development process, enabling teams to deliver high-quality applications at speed. A CI/CD pipeline automates the processes of integrating code changes, testing, and deploying them, ensuring that updates are reliable and consistent. Continuous Delivery focuses on merging developers’ code into a shared repository, followed by automated testing to detect and fix issues early. Continuous Deployment extends this by automating the release of code to production, minimizing manual intervention and reducing time-to-market. These pipelines promote collaboration, enhance productivity, and ensure rapid delivery of features while maintaining stability and quality, making them indispensable in agile and DevOps-driven workflows.
  3. Better Collaboration and Communication: Traditionally, development teams worked in silos, often leading to delays, misunderstandings, and inefficiencies. However, DevOps breaks down these barriers by promoting a culture of shared responsibility, transparency, and continuous feedback. With DevOps, both teams work together throughout the entire software lifecycle, from development to deployment, ensuring alignment on goals and expectations. This collaborative approach improves problem-solving, accelerates decision-making, and enhances the overall speed of delivering new features and updates. Ultimately, better collaboration and communication through DevOps empower organizations to respond quickly to customer needs, adapt to market changes, and successfully navigate their digital transformation journey.
  4. Automation and Efficiency: Another major benefit of DevOps includes automation. In SDLC, automation of testing, deployment, and monitoring reduces manual errors, streamlines workflows, and ensures consistent quality across all stages of software development.

    In broader business functions such as finance, HR, and customer service, automation tools help with data entry, compliance checks, and client interactions, improving consistency and productivity. Ultimately, automation drives digital transformation by enabling organizations to optimize operations, cut costs, and innovate at a faster pace, ensuring they remain competitive in an ever-evolving market.

  5. Security and Compliance: For organizations embarking on the path of digital transformation, security is one of the primary concerns. Traditionally, security and compliance were separate from development, often becoming an afterthought in the software lifecycle. However, with the rise of DevOps, security is now embedded directly into the development process, a practice known as “DevSecOps.” This approach ensures that security is continuously integrated into every stage of the development and deployment cycle, from code creation to release. Automated security testing, vulnerability scanning, and compliance checks are incorporated into CI/CD pipelines, allowing teams to identify and address potential threats early in the development process. This proactive approach not only minimizes the risk of security breaches but also ensures that compliance with industry regulations is maintained throughout the software lifecycle. By prioritizing security and compliance within the DevOps model, organizations can accelerate their digital transformation while safeguarding their data and maintaining regulatory adherence, building trust with customers and stakeholders.

Key DevOps Practices Enabling Digital Transformation Services

To tap the complete potential of DevOps capabilities in digital transformation, it is essential that the organization adopt the best practices.

We have listed down a few of the best DevOps practices:

  • Infrastructure as Code (IaC): IaC refers to managing infrastructure through code, allowing teams to automate provisioning infrastructure and scaling of resources. This approach improves consistency, reduces errors, and provides organizations with greater flexibility to manage resources, which is essential in dynamic digital environments.
  • Microservices Architecture: A microservices architecture breaks down applications into independent services, each serving a specific function. This modularity enables teams to update, scale, or replace individual services without impacting the entire system, facilitating agile transformation.
  • Automated Testing: One of the best practices in DevOps is automation testing, which plays a pivotal role in accelerating the development process while ensuring high-quality software. By automating the testing of code early in the development lifecycle, teams can detect and fix bugs much faster, reducing the cost and time spent on troubleshooting later. Automation testing enables continuous integration (CI) and continuous delivery (CD) pipelines to function efficiently, allowing developers to push code frequently with confidence that it has been thoroughly tested.
    The key to successful automation testing lies in selecting the right tests to automate. Unit tests, integration tests, and regression tests should be automated to ensure that every change in the codebase is verified and does not break existing functionality. Automated testing tools like Selenium, JUnit, and TestNG facilitate these processes, providing faster feedback loops that help teams maintain code quality even during rapid development cycles.
  • Continuous Monitoring and Logging: Constant monitoring and logging are important aspects of SDLC. By integrating continuous monitoring and logging into DevOps, organizations can proactively manage their systems, enhance performance, and reduce downtime, all of which are essential for maintaining competitive advantage in a fast-paced digital world.
    Continuous monitoring involves tracking key performance indicators (KPIs) such as system uptime, response times, resource utilization, and user interactions across all environments—development, staging, and production. This real-time data helps DevOps teams identify potential bottlenecks, security vulnerabilities, and operational inefficiencies, allowing for prompt corrective actions.
  • Containerization and Orchestration: Technologies like Docker and Kubernetes allow teams to run their applications in containers,so establishing isolated, consistent environments becomes possible. Containerization brings reliability and scalability to digital transformation because it ensures apps function the same way during development, testing, and the production environment.
DevOps and Digital Transformation

Future Trends in DevOps and Digital Transformation

DevOps practices evolve with the business. Some of the emerging trends that will define DevOps’ future in digital transformation include:

  • AI and Machine Learning Integration: AI and ML in DevOps enhance automation, enabling smarter decision-making and faster problem resolution by analyzing large datasets for patterns and predicting system behaviors. It streamlines the entire software development lifecycle, improving efficiency, reducing errors, and accelerating delivery times.
  • Serverless Architectures: Serverless architectures are poised to play a significant role in the future of DevOps, offering a more efficient and cost-effective way to build and deploy applications. By abstracting the underlying infrastructure, serverless platforms like AWS Lambda and Azure Functions allow developers to focus solely on writing code, automatically scaling resources based on demand. This eliminates the need for managing servers or worrying about capacity planning, streamlining operations and enhancing agility in development cycles.
  • Edge Computing: Edge computing, when integrated with DevOps, brings processing power closer to data sources, such as IoT devices, enabling faster decision-making and reducing latency. This synergy allows DevOps teams to manage decentralized applications that require real-time data processing and rapid responses, enhancing overall performance.
  • Hybrid Cloud Environment for DevOps Aspects: A hybrid cloud environment combines on-premises infrastructure with public and private cloud resources, providing DevOps teams with the flexibility to choose the best environment for different workloads. This approach enables seamless integration of legacy systems with modern cloud services, allowing for greater scalability, improved resource allocation, and enhanced cost-efficiency.

Why Should You Choose Opteamix For DevOps and Digital Transformation Services?

Opteamix is a trusted digital technology consulting partner with deep expertise in DevOps and other digital transformation services. By seamlessly integrating cutting-edge technologies with agile methodologies, Opteamix ensures faster deployments, enhanced productivity, and optimized workflows. Their team of experts offers end-to-end support—from strategy to execution—creating sustainable, scalable digital solutions tailored to unique business needs. With a focus on innovation, accountability, and collaboration, Opteamix brings value through continuous improvement and automation, helping businesses stay competitive in a rapidly evolving digital landscape. Choose Opteamix to empower your digital journey with transformative, reliable, and forward-thinking solutions.

Let's Talk

Contact us for specialized solutions and unmatched proficiency.

Looking for a new career ? Open positions

Thank You!

Your request has been received. Someone from our team will reach out to you shortly.

Download Whitepaper

Thank you for completing the form. Please click the download button to access the whitepaper.

Download Case Study

Thank you for completing the form. Please click the download button to access the case study.